What Is a Dehumidifier and How Does It Work Specifically for Basements?
A dehumidifier is a device designed to reduce humidity levels in enclosed spaces, specifically basements, by extracting excess moisture from the air. This process helps maintain a comfortable and healthy environment by controlling humidity.
According to the U.S. Environmental Protection Agency (EPA), dehumidifiers function by drawing in humid air, cooling it to condense moisture, and then reheating the air before releasing it back into the room. This cycle effectively lowers indoor humidity.
Dehumidifiers typically operate through refrigeration or desiccant processes. Refrigeration-type dehumidifiers cool the air, causing moisture to condense into water. Desiccant dehumidifiers utilize materials that absorb moisture, releasing it upon heating without cooling the air significantly.
The National Institutes of Health (NIH) states that dehumidifiers can prevent mold and dust mite proliferation, which thrive in humid environments. High indoor humidity can lead to discomfort and health issues, especially in basements prone to moisture.
Common causes of high humidity include poor ventilation, water leaks, flooding, and geographical factors like high rainfall. Basements often retain moisture due to their below-ground location.

Why Is It Essential to Use a Dehumidifier in Your Basement?
Using a dehumidifier in your basement is essential to control excess moisture. High humidity levels can lead to mold growth and damage to your property. A dehumidifier reduces humidity, creating a healthier environment.
The Environmental Protection Agency (EPA) defines humidity as the amount of water vapor present in the air. High humidity in basements typically exceeds 60%, which encourages mold and mildew.
Several factors contribute to high humidity in basements. These include poor ventilation, groundwater seepage, and damp building materials. Humidity can rise due to warm, moist air entering through vents, windows, or foundation cracks.
A dehumidifier collects moisture from the air using a fan and cooling coils. The fan pulls air into the unit. The air then passes over the coils, which cool it to condense water vapor into liquid. The drier air is then released back into the basement.
Specific conditions that increase humidity include heavy rain, flooding, and high outdoor humidity levels. For instance, if a basement has a sump pump failure during a storm, it can lead to significant moisture accumulation and subsequent issues like mold growth and structural damage. Another example is when a basement has poor insulation; warm air can leak inside, causing condensation on cooler surfaces.
What Key Features Should You Look for in the Best Dehumidifier for Basement Use?
The best dehumidifier for basement use should effectively reduce humidity levels, have a reliable extraction capacity, and include features such as a built-in pump and continuous drainage options.
Key features to consider include:
1. Extraction capacity (measured in pints per day)
2. Humidity control settings
3. Built-in pump for automatic drainage
4. Continuous drainage option
5. Energy efficiency rating
6. Noise level (measured in decibels)
7. Size and portability
8. Automatic shut-off feature
9. Filter and maintenance indicators
10. Cost and warranty options
Understanding these features will help you choose the right dehumidifier for your basement needs.
-
Extraction Capacity: The extraction capacity of a dehumidifier indicates how much moisture it can remove from the air in a day, usually measured in pints. A higher capacity is essential in basement areas prone to excess humidity. For example, a model that extracts 70 pints per day is recommended for spaces over 2,000 square feet.
-
Humidity Control Settings: Advanced humidity control settings allow you to set a specific humidity level. Many modern dehumidifiers feature digital displays for easy monitoring. These settings automatically activate or deactivate the unit to maintain the chosen humidity level.
-
Built-in Pump for Automatic Drainage: A built-in pump enables automatic drainage, making it easier to expel water to a nearby sink or out of the basement. This feature eliminates the need to manually empty the tank, which can be a nuisance, especially in humid conditions.
-
Continuous Drainage Option: A continuous drainage option allows for uninterrupted operation. This feature typically involves connecting the dehumidifier to a drainage hose, which can carry moisture away without needing manual intervention.
-
Energy Efficiency Rating: Energy efficiency is crucial for reducing electricity costs. Look for models with an Energy Star rating. According to the U.S. Department of Energy, energy-efficient appliances can save you significant amounts on utility bills.
-
Noise Level: Basement environments often require quiet operation. Dehumidifiers can vary in noise levels, measured in decibels (dB). Consider models that operate at 50 dB or lower for a quieter experience, especially if you spend time in the basement.
-
Size and Portability: Assess the physical size of the dehumidifier in relation to your basement space. Some units are designed to be portable with handles and wheels, making them easy to move if needed.
-
Automatic Shut-off Feature: This feature turns off the unit when the water tank is full. It prevents overflow and water damage, ensuring that you can leave the unit running without worry.
-
Filter and Maintenance Indicators: Look for models with built-in indicators that notify you when it’s time to clean or replace the filter. This feature helps maintain performance and cleanliness, prolonging the life of the dehumidifier.
-
Cost and Warranty Options: Evaluate your budget and consider the warranty terms as you choose a model. A longer warranty often suggests reliability.
By considering these features, you can select a dehumidifier that meets your basement’s unique moisture control needs.

What Are the Different Types of Dehumidifiers and How Do They Perform in Basements?
The different types of dehumidifiers are widely used to reduce moisture in basements. They include compressor-based dehumidifiers, desiccant dehumidifiers, and whole-house dehumidifiers. Each type has specific performance characteristics suited for basement environments.
- Compressor-based Dehumidifiers
- Desiccant Dehumidifiers
- Whole-House Dehumidifiers
Understanding the performance of each type of dehumidifier helps homeowners choose the best option for their basements.
-
Compressor-based Dehumidifiers: Compressor-based dehumidifiers use a refrigeration cycle to extract moisture. They cool the air, causing moisture to condense into water, which then collects in a tank. This type is generally effective in warmer temperatures and can remove a significant amount of water quickly. According to a study by the American Society of Heating, Refrigerating and Air-Conditioning Engineers (ASHRAE), compressor units can remove about 30 to 70 pints of water daily, making them suitable for moderately humid basements.
-
Desiccant Dehumidifiers: Desiccant dehumidifiers use materials that absorb moisture from the air, such as silica gel or zeolite. They operate effectively at lower temperatures, making them ideal for unheated basements during cold seasons. A 2021 study published in the International Journal of Refrigeration indicates that desiccant dehumidifiers can maintain lower humidity levels in climates where compressor units struggle. They have a lower water extraction rate, usually around 10 to 30 pints per day, but can work continuously without cycling on and off.
-
Whole-House Dehumidifiers: Whole-house dehumidifiers are integrated into the home’s HVAC system. They dehumidify air throughout the entire house, including basements. These units can manage humidity levels for larger spaces effectively. According to the U.S. Department of Energy, whole-house dehumidifiers can remove 70 to 200 pints of moisture in 24 hours, depending on the size and capacity. They offer convenience but may involve higher initial installation costs.
Choosing the right type of dehumidifier depends on factors such as humidity levels, the size of the basement, and temperature variations. Understanding these performance characteristics allows homeowners to make informed decisions for moisture management in their basements.
What Are the Benefits of Maintaining Humidity Levels with a Dehumidifier in Your Basement?
Maintaining humidity levels with a dehumidifier in your basement offers several benefits.
- Mold prevention
- Improved air quality
- Prevention of structural damage
- Reduced pest attraction
- Enhanced comfort levels
- Energy efficiency
- Preservation of belongings
The benefits of maintaining humidity levels with a dehumidifier encompass various factors that contribute to a healthier home environment.
-
Mold Prevention: Maintaining humidity levels with a dehumidifier prevents mold growth. Mold thrives in damp environments. A dehumidifier reduces moisture, inhibiting mold spores from developing. According to the CDC, a relative humidity level below 60% significantly decreases mold risk. Homeowners may notice a reduction in allergies linked to mold exposure after using a dehumidifier consistently.
-
Improved Air Quality: Maintaining humidity levels with a dehumidifier enhances indoor air quality. High humidity can lead to dust mites and other allergens. A dehumidifier helps minimize these irritants. The EPA states that reducing humidity levels provides healthier breathing conditions. Individuals suffering from asthma or other respiratory issues may experience fewer symptoms in drier air.
-
Prevention of Structural Damage: Maintaining humidity levels with a dehumidifier protects structural integrity. Excess moisture can damage wood, drywall, and insulation. Water damage can lead to costly repairs. The National Association of Home Builders reports that water damage is one of the leading causes of home repairs. A dehumidifier helps mitigate these risks.
-
Reduced Pest Attraction: Maintaining humidity levels with a dehumidifier deters pests such as termites and cockroaches. High humidity creates ideal breeding conditions for these insects. The University of Florida Institute of Food and Agricultural Sciences notes that lowering humidity can disrupt pest habitats. Homeowners may find fewer pests in a controlled environment.
-
Enhanced Comfort Levels: Maintaining humidity levels with a dehumidifier promotes overall comfort. High humidity can make temperatures feel warmer, leading to discomfort in the home. The American Society of Heating, Refrigerating, and Air-Conditioning Engineers recommends humidity levels between 30-50% for optimal comfort. A dehumidifier helps ensure a pleasant living space year-round.
-
Energy Efficiency: Maintaining humidity levels with a dehumidifier enhances energy efficiency. A dry environment allows air conditioning systems to operate more effectively. The U.S. Department of Energy emphasizes that lower humidity reduces the strain on cooling systems. This can lead to lower energy bills for homeowners.
-
Preservation of Belongings: Maintaining humidity levels with a dehumidifier preserves personal belongings. High humidity can ruin books, electronics, and furniture. The Library of Congress highlights the importance of controlling humidity for document preservation. A dehumidifier aids in maintaining optimal conditions for valuable items.
